Description: VTEB Tax-Exempt Bond Shares

Vanguard Tax-Exempt Bond Index Fund ETF Shares (VTEB) tracks a municipal bond index comprised of bonds issued by U.S. states, local governments, and government agencies, with interest that is exempt from federal income tax and the federal alternative minimum tax (AMT). The fund is passively managed, investing at least 80% of its net assets in securities that replicate its target index.

As an exchange-traded fund listed on the NYSE since its 2015 inception, VTEB operates within the municipal national intermediate bond segment, offering investors tax-advantaged income exposure through a diversified portfolio of state and local government debt instruments.
